Instead of adding the two product lines together first and then taking 14% of the combined figure, we can apply the 14% rate to each product separately and add the two surcharge amounts at the end. Both routes must agree since percentage of a sum equals the sum of the percentages.

  1. Television surcharge: total Television sales over the three months are $31500$ (Rupees thousand), found by summing all nine monthly-area entries for Television in the table. Surcharge on this = $0.14 \times 31500 = 4410$.
  2. IPods surcharge: total IPods sales over the three months are $100800$ (Rupees thousand). Surcharge on this = $0.14 \times 100800 = 14112$.
  3. Combine the two surcharges: total surcharge = $4410 + 14112 = 18522$.

This matches what we would get by adding the sales first and then applying 14%, since $0.14 \times (31500 + 100800) = 0.14 \times 31500 + 0.14 \times 100800$, a basic property of how percentages distribute over addition.

Let's summarize:

  • Television surcharge = 4410 and IPods surcharge = 14112.
  • Adding the two separately gives the same answer as taking 14% of the combined sales figure.

So the total surcharge paid over the three months is Rupees 18522 thousand.
